
The Governor of Nagaland has written a letter to the Chief Minister of Nagaland highlighting the duties which he has from Article 371A of the Constitution of India. In the letter, the Governor has also criticized the state government on law and order collapse and extortion and siphoning of funds meant for development work. Amid this tension, the article has highlighted the need for a peace accord with the insurgent groups. The article has highlighted some of the reasons why the accord has not yet been heralded. Since there is no accord, the state government has little leeway in imposing its will and prevent the blatant extortion that is hampering the development and law and order.
